Technical Requirements for Successful Webcasts
To ensure a seamless and professional webcasting experience in Miami, several technical elements must be considered carefully. The foundation of a successful broadcast hinges on selecting suitable hardware, stable internet connectivity, and reliable streaming platforms. High-quality cameras, microphones, and video encoders are essential for capturing clear visuals and crisp audio, which significantly influence audience engagement and perception.
The importance of a robust internet connection cannot be overstated. A high-bandwidth, wired connection is typically preferred to prevent disruptions during live transmission. Upload speeds should be significantly higher than the stream's bitrate to accommodate data transmission without buffering or lag issues, which can detract from the professionalism of the event.
For content delivery, a resilient streaming server or platform that supports adaptive bitrate streaming is critical. This technology dynamically adjusts video quality based on viewers' internet speeds, minimizing interruptions for viewers with varying connection qualities. Proper encoding settings tailored to the platform's specifications—such as resolution, frame rate, and compression parameters—are key to optimizing video quality while maintaining manageable data loads.
Additionally, backup systems and contingency plans should be in place. Redundant internet connections, backup power supplies, and alternative streaming options can mitigate potential technical failures. Pre-event testing across all equipment and platforms ensures compatibility and performance, reducing the risk of unforeseen issues during the live broadcast.
The integration of auxiliary software tools enhances the webcast's interactivity and reach. These include chat modules for real-time viewer interaction, engagement polling, and viewer analytics to assess real-time performance. Closed captioning or multilingual support may also be necessary to cater to diverse audiences.

Implementing Robust Streaming Protocols and Digital Signal Processing
To achieve seamless webcasting in Miami, employing the latest streaming protocols and digital signal processing (DSP) techniques is paramount. Reliable protocols such as RTMP (Real-Time Messaging Protocol), HLS (HTTP Live Streaming), and DASH (Dynamic Adaptive Streaming over HTTP) enable adaptive bitrate streaming, which adjusts video quality according to the viewer’s bandwidth, minimizing buffering issues and ensuring continuous playback. These protocols also facilitate multi-platform compatibility, allowing streams to reach audiences on desktops, smartphones, and smart TVs with consistent quality.
Effective utilization of DSP technology enhances audio and video clarity, particularly in challenging network conditions. Noise reduction, echo cancellation, dynamic range compression, and image stabilization are some DSP techniques that improve overall viewer experience, making the content more professional and engaging. Such advanced processing is especially crucial for high-stakes corporate presentations or live performances where visual and audio fidelity significantly impact audience perception.
Ensuring Compatibility and Cross-Platform Accessibility
For a Miami-based webcasting event to reach its maximum audience, compatibility across various devices and browsers is essential. Transcoding tools and multi-format encoders prepare streams for transmission in multiple formats, adapting to different hardware and software configurations. Support for HTML5, WebRTC, and other modern streaming technologies ensures that viewers can access content without requiring extra plugins or software installation.
This compatibility consideration extends to accessibility standards, including closed captioning and audio descriptions, catering to diverse audience needs and enhancing overall inclusion. By deploying adaptive streaming technologies and ensuring broad device support, your webcast will deliver a consistent experience, regardless of the viewer's technology environment.
Monitoring and Analyzing Streaming Performance
Real-time monitoring tools play a critical role during webcasts, especially in complex Miami events with high viewer engagement. Performance dashboards display network latency, buffer rates, stream stability, and viewer statistics, allowing technical teams to identify and rectify issues proactively. This continuous oversight minimizes disruptions and enhances viewer satisfaction.
Post-event analytics provide insights into viewer demographics, engagement levels, and technical performance. These insights inform future webcast improvements, helping content providers refine their strategies, optimize encoding settings, and better cater to Miami’s diverse audience.
Technical Requirements for Successful Webcasts
To ensure a seamless live streaming experience in Miami, several technical components must be appropriately configured and maintained. Starting with a high-quality video encoder, which converts your raw footage into a stream-compatible format, is essential. Using hardware encoders provides stability and performance advantages, especially for larger events, while software encoders offer flexibility and cost-effectiveness.
Reliable bandwidth is critical; sufficient upload speed guarantees that your stream remains steady and buffer-free. Typically, a dedicated connection with symmetrical upload and download speeds that surpass the streaming bitrate prevents interruptions. Backup connections or redundant internet lines are recommended for high-profile events to mitigate unforeseen network issues.
Choosing the appropriate streaming platform involves evaluating the service's scalability, security features, and compatibility with various devices and browsers prevalent in Miami. The platform should support adaptive bitrate streaming, which adjusts video quality based on viewers' internet speed, providing a consistent experience. Integrating Content Delivery Networks (CDNs) ensures rapid content distribution across Miami's diverse geography, reducing latency and buffering.
Audio quality is equally important; professional microphones and audio mixers help eliminate background noise and maintain clear sound during live broadcasts. Consider employing wireless microphone systems for larger venues to facilitate mobility and better coverage.
Furthermore, synchronized integration of multiple video sources, such as cameras, screens, and graphics, enhances visual engagement. Utilizing control systems allows operators to switch seamlessly between feeds, add overlays, and incorporate real-time captions, making the webcast more dynamic and professional.
Ensuring that your team is well-versed in the deployment and operation of these technologies minimizes latency and technical hitches during the event. Regular dry runs and equipment checks are vital to identify potential issues before the actual webcast, guaranteeing a polished presentation that meets the high standards expected for Miami’s vibrant event scene.
Comprehensive Security Measures and Off-Digital Strategies for Webcasting Success
Implementing robust security protocols is paramount to protect webcast content from unauthorized access and cyber threats. Encryption technologies such as SSL/TLS protocols ensure data transmitted during live streams remains confidential and tamper-proof. Multi-factor authentication (MFA) adds an additional layer of security by requiring users to verify their identity through multiple methods before gaining access to the streaming platform or control interfaces.
Regular security audits and vulnerability assessments help identify and rectify potential weaknesses within the streaming infrastructure. Access controls, including role-based permissions, limit control over sensitive content and administrative functions to authorized personnel only. Firewalls, intrusion detection systems (IDS), and secure network configurations are critical to prevent unauthorized intrusions and data breaches.
Beyond digital safeguards, physical security at event venues also plays a vital role. Controlled access to broadcasting facilities, secured equipment, and monitored environments prevent tampering or theft, ensuring seamless content delivery. Employing dedicated backup systems, such as uninterruptible power supplies (UPS) and redundant internet connections, further guarantees continuous streaming during unexpected outages.

Adopting Advanced Technologies for Enhanced Webcasting
Video encoding technologies such as H.264 and HEVC optimize video quality while minimizing bandwidth consumption, important for reaching audiences with varying internet speeds across Miami. Adaptive streaming protocols dynamically adjust quality levels based on real-time network conditions, providing uninterrupted viewing experiences.
Integration of augmented reality (AR) and virtual reality (VR) is emerging as a way to create immersive webcasting experiences. These technologies are particularly impactful in industries like real estate, tourism, and education, where virtual tours or interactive demonstrations can bring Miami’s offerings to viewers anywhere in the world.
Artificial intelligence (AI) and machine learning algorithms are increasingly used for content moderation, audience behavior analysis, and personalized content delivery. Automated live captioning and translation services enhance accessibility, catering to Miami’s multicultural environment.
